概要

世界の光衛星通信市場規模は、2024年の27億1,000万米ドルから2033年には107億2,000万米ドルに成長し、2026年から2033年の予測期間中に16.52%の堅調な年間平均成長率(CAGR)を示すと予測されています。

光衛星通信市場は、高速データ伝送と信頼性の高い通信システムへの需要が高まり続けていることから、大幅な成長が見込まれています。データ伝送に光を利用する光通信技術は、従来の無線周波数システムに比べ、広帯域、低遅延、セキュリティの向上など、大きな利点を提供します。衛星通信事業者やサービスプロバイダーが、通信、防衛、リモートセンシングなど、さまざまな分野のニーズの高まりに対応し、サービスの充実を図る中で、光衛星通信システムの採用が急増し、この分野での技術革新や投資が促進されると予想されます。

さらに、レーザー技術とフォトニックデバイスの進歩は、光衛星通信システムの機能に革命をもたらしています。これらの技術革新は、より効率的でコンパクトな通信ペイロードの開発を可能にし、衛星が信号劣化を最小限に抑えて長距離に大量のデータを伝送することを可能にします。ブロードバンドインターネットやIoTコネクティビティなど、衛星を利用したサービスへの世界の需要が拡大し続ける中、光衛星通信市場はこうした動向を活用するのに適した位置にあり、市場関係者に新たな機会を創出しています。

光衛星通信市場が発展するにつれて、相互運用性と標準化への注力が極めて重要になります。異なるシステムがシームレスに連携できるようにすることで、衛星通信ネットワークの全体的な有効性が高まる。さらに、衛星メーカー、技術プロバイダー、規制機関のパートナーシップは、技術革新を推進し、周波数割り当てや規制遵守に関する課題に対処する上で不可欠となります。光衛星通信市場の将来は、絶え間ない技術の進歩、連携の強化、そして、ますますつながる世界の需要に応える信頼性の高い高速通信ソリューションの提供への取り組みが特徴です。

Global Optical Satellite Communication Market size is anticipated to grow from USD 2.71 Billion in 2024 to USD 10.72 Billion by 2033, showcasing a robust Compound Annual Growth Rate (CAGR) of 16.52% during the forecast period of 2026 to 2033.

The optical satellite communication market is set for substantial growth as the demand for high-speed data transmission and reliable communication systems continues to rise. Optical communication technology, which utilizes light to transmit data, offers significant advantages over traditional radio frequency systems, including higher bandwidth, lower latency, and improved security. As satellite operators and service providers seek to enhance their offerings and meet the growing needs of various sectors, including telecommunications, defense, and remote sensing, the adoption of optical satellite communication systems is expected to surge, driving innovation and investment in this field.

Moreover, advancements in laser technology and photonic devices are revolutionizing the capabilities of optical satellite communication systems. These innovations enable the development of more efficient and compact communication payloads, allowing satellites to transmit large volumes of data over long distances with minimal signal degradation. As the global demand for satellite-based services, such as broadband internet and IoT connectivity, continues to grow, the optical satellite communication market is well-positioned to capitalize on these trends, creating new opportunities for market players.

As the optical satellite communication market evolves, the focus on interoperability and standardization will be crucial. Ensuring that different systems can work together seamlessly will enhance the overall effectiveness of satellite communication networks. Additionally, partnerships between satellite manufacturers, technology providers, and regulatory bodies will be essential in driving innovation and addressing challenges related to spectrum allocation and regulatory compliance. The future of the optical satellite communication market is characterized by continuous technological advancements, enhanced collaboration, and a commitment to providing reliable and high-speed communication solutions that meet the demands of an increasingly connected world.
